site stats

React native context provider

Web创建一个 Context 对象。当 React 渲染一个订阅了这个 Context 对象的组件,这个组件会从组件树中离自身最近的那个匹配的 Provider 中读取到当前的 context 值。 只有当组件所处的树中没有匹配到 Provider 时,其 defaultValue 参数才会生效。这有助于在不使用 Provider 包装 … WebMar 8, 2024 · If a provider ONLY provides context for a specific Component, you should import and use it in that Component. DO NOT wrap App with it. The reason is whenever provider is updated, every consumer will be re-render, you can't no use React.memo or …

Better way to use multiple context providers in ReactNative

WebOct 5, 2024 · We are consuming the articles context here using react's useContext hook. We pass our context as a parameter to the hook and it returns the value passed in the … WebApr 14, 2024 · Context 提供了一个无需为每层组件手动添加 props,就能在组件树间进行数据传递的方法。在一个典型的 React 应用中,数据是通过 props 属性自上而下(由父及子)进行传递的,但这种做法对于某些场景来说是繁琐的,Context 提供了一种在组件之间共享此类值的方式,不用通过组件树的逐层传递 props。 great things youtube https://thepearmercantile.com

React useContext Hook - W3School

WebApr 12, 2024 · react-native로 앱을 만들면서 전역으로 상태관리를 해야하는 상황이 필연적으로 찾아왔다. Context API 처음에는 Context API를 사용해서 상태관리를 했었다. … WebFeb 1, 2024 · React context is a possible solution. Let's see how to apply it in the next section. 3.1 Context to the rescue. As a quick reminder, applying the React context … WebApr 10, 2024 · It is done via the Provider property of the usercontext ( or any other context which we have initialized previously ) and passes the piece of data in the value property of Provider. Steps to use Context API in react : Create a context initializing with the type of data it will hold ( it is an empty object in this case ). florida atlantic university bowl game

Context in React - GeeksforGeeks

Category:Easy Alerts with React Context - DEV Community

Tags:React native context provider

React native context provider

createContext – React

WebOct 6, 2024 · The first thing we do is store the count value in AsyncStorage. The easiest way to do this is to use a useEffect hook and add the count as a dependency. That way any time the count value changes we'll store the new value regardless of how it was actually changed. import React, { useContext, createContext, useState, useEffect } from 'react ... Web當我更新另一個組件中的狀態時,我無法在ContextProvider.js重新渲染 Provider,因此消費者數據不會改變。. 上下文提供者.js. export const AppContext = React.createContext({basketNumber:0}); export class ContextProvider extends React.PureComponent { state = { basketNumber:0, }; render() { return ( …

React native context provider

Did you know?

WebJan 18, 2024 · Testing React Context Providers using React Native Testing Library. The Seer Mobile app helps people with epilepsy manage their seizures, track medications and have … WebNov 8, 2024 · import React, { Component } from "react"; const { Provider, Consumer } = React.createContext (); // Note: You could also use hooks to provide state and convert this into a functional component. class ThemeContextProvider extends Component { state = { theme: "Day" }; render () { return {this.props.children}; } } export { ThemeContextProvider, …

WebOct 27, 2024 · To use the new Reactk Hooks API for context, called useContext, we need to pass the default object created by React, our first export. The second export, ContextOneProvider, is our custom provider, where we need to use it to inject what we want in our app context. WebSep 17, 2024 · const contextmarks = React.createContext (null); // Context defined with properties of MarksContext interface initialized with null Create Provider and Consumer const MarksContextProvider = contextmarks.Provider; // This is the store in which states will be kept in and passed as props. const MarksContextConsumer = contextmarks.Consumer;

WebNov 26, 2024 · The Context API is a React structure that allows you to share specific data from all levels of your application and aids in solving prop-drilling. React Hooks are functions that serve as a modular replacement for state and lifecycle methods written in functional components. The useContext () method is an alternative to prop-drilling through the ... WebSep 13, 2024 · Use React Context with a custom Provider First, we'll create a UserContextProvider component inside of a new file called UserContext.jsx. This component is the one that will hold the logic for getting the value of the context ( user) and giving it to the UserContext.Provider: UserContext.jsx

Webimport React, { useState, createContext } from "react"; const AuthContext = createContext(); const AuthProvider = ({ children }) => { const [state, setState] = useState({ user: null, token: …

WebFor this context module to be useful at all we need to use the Provider and expose a component that provides a value. Our component will be used like this: function App() { return ( < CountProvider> < CountDisplay /> < Counter /> ) } ReactDOM. render(< App />, document. getElementById( ' ⚛️' )) florida atlantic university businessgreat things ukulele chordsWebExperience in React JS for creating interactive UI using Oneway dataflow, Virtual DOM, JSX, and React Native concepts. Experience in working on Maven, Gradle, and Ant for project build and logging ... florida atlantic university bookstore websiteWebMar 23, 2024 · This Context object comes with two important React components that allow for subscribing to data: Provider and Consumer. When React renders a component that … florida atlantic university - boca raton flWebWith React’s context feature, there is! Context: an alternative to passing props Context lets a parent component provide data to the entire tree below it. There are many uses for context. Here is one example. Consider this Heading component that accepts a level for its size: App.js Section.js Heading.js App.js Reset Fork great things to say about a coworkerWebA versatile team player with unique attention to details who can work in different projects in a group and/or independently by delivering projects … great thinkerWeb每个Context对象都会返回一个Provider React组件,它允许消费者组件订阅context的变化。 Provider接受一个value属性,传递给消费组件。一个Provider可以和多个消费组件有对应关系。多个provider也可以嵌套使用,里层的会覆盖外层数据。 当Provider的value值发生变化的 … great things trump accomplished